ERR is average views per post over the last 30 days divided by subscribers, the definition TGStat uses, so this figure is comparable with the one you will see elsewhere. It falls structurally as a channel grows: a high ERR on a small channel and a low one on a large channel describe reach mathematics, not quality. We publish the figure and the sample it came from and pass no verdict on it.

ER is defined industry-wide as (forwards + reactions + comments) ÷ views— note the denominator is views, not subscribers. Telegram’s public web preview carries views and reactions but not forward or comment counts, so the reaction rate above is the reactions term only and is therefore a floor: the true ER for this channel is higher by an amount we have not measured and will not estimate.

Precision. Telegram publishes view counts on its public widget in short form — 8.12K, 3.7M — so any reading at or above 1,000 reaches us rounded to three significant figures, and only counts below 1,000 are exact. Averages and rates derived from them are shown to the same precision rather than to the unit: a figure like 3,701,250 would assert digits nobody measured.

Reaction counts are published per emoji and rounded the same way, so a total below 1,000 is exact and a larger one is a sum that may carry a rounded component from each emoji above 1,000. Because it is a sum, it does not look rounded — read a large reaction total as three significant figures per contributing emoji rather than as the figure it prints.

An ad marker, not a judgement about a post. A post is counted here because it carries one of two explicit markings: an erid token, which Russian law has required on paid placements since 2022 and which is issued against a specific advertising contract, or a #реклама / #ad hashtag in the body, which is the channel declaring it itself. The first is documentary; the second is a self-declaration and is weaker. No classifier reads the text and decides — nothing on this site guesses that a post is an advertisement.

This is a floor, and it can only ever be a floor.A channel that runs paid placements without marking them produces no marker for us to count, and an unmarked ad is indistinguishable from an ordinary post on the public surface. The ad load above therefore means “the share of posts that declared themselves”, never “the share of posts that were paid for”. A low figure is not evidence of a channel that runs few ads.
